In today's fast-paced and ever-changing business landscape, the use of contingent workers has become increasingly common. Contingent workers, also known as freelancers, independent contractors, or temporary employees, play a crucial role in helping organizations meet their staffing needs and adapt to changing market conditions. However, managing a contingent workforce comes with its own set of challenges. Contingent workers can be brought in on an as-needed basis to help with specific projects or tasks, allowing companies to scale their workforce up or down based on demand. This flexibility can help organizations save costs, improve efficiency, and access specialized skills that may not be available in-house. Contingent workers may have different expectations, work styles, and communication preferences than traditional employees. Additionally, organizations must navigate legal and compliance issues related to contingent workforce management, such as classification of workers, tax implications, and contract negotiations. By leveraging technology, organizations can improve efficiency, reduce administrative burden, and enhance visibility into their contingent workforce. Measuring the Impact of Contingent Workforce Management To assess the effectiveness of their contingent workforce management strategies, organizations should track key performance indicators related to contingent workers, such as time to fill roles, cost savings, and worker satisfaction. By regularly monitoring and analyzing these metrics, organizations can identify areas for improvement and make data-driven decisions to optimize their contingent workforce management practices.
